Abstract

This research was motivated by the low learning outcomes of Grade IV students at SD Negeri 1 Bambi in the topic of procedural text. Out of 22 students, 14 students (63.6%) had not yet met the Learning Objective Achievement Criteria (KKTP) of 75, with a class average score of 68.5. This study aims to (1) describe teacher activity in implementing the Talking Stick model, (2) describe student activity in implementing the Talking Stick model, and (3) determine the improvement in student learning outcomes. This research employed a qualitative approach using Classroom Action Research (CAR) consisting of two cycles. The results showed improvements in all three aspects. Teacher activity increased from 86.90% (Good) in Cycle I to 96.43% (Very Good) in Cycle II. Student activity increased from 86% to 97.62%. Student learning outcomes improved from an average of 69.41 with 31.82% classical completeness in Cycle I to 89.55 with 100% in Cycle II. The Talking Stick model has been proven effective in improving activity and learning outcomes on procedural text in Grade IV of SD Negeri 1 Bambi Pidie
